Output 102b1a8f7498a6ead40d8a821e7d5025319c374787529389bd5a1b0245b87151:147

value
114589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ca1ddb060f875f90481bedefcb4803a15a9ce3e OP_EQUAL
address
32qowVQqPeqB1MvUTThxDoub2cSfDceB83
transaction
102b1a8f7498a6ead40d8a821e7d5025319c374787529389bd5a1b0245b87151
spent
true